[x÷(y–1)](−4)–[xy+(−3)]÷(−1) if x=−5, y=−2

The result is 1/3.
_____
The first attempt in the attached picture has parentheses in the wrong place for the second term. This simplifies to
.. (-5/-3)*(-4) +(10 -3)
.. = -20/3 +7
.. = -(6 2/3) +7
.. = 1/3
